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3210156 04504427789 929 45
02816079 965684 29583070425
02816079 965684 29583070425
878 066 21984935318
All about undefined
Interested in learning more?
02816079 965684 29583070425
878 066 21984935318
See more
979 946
419361362 927 43299 132804998
See more
01 04393
42 5445 2374036967 70783
See more